Logan University invites doctors of chiropractic and health science professionals to its campus in Chesterfield, Missouri, May 1-3 for Logan University Symposium 2025.
Taking place on the campus (1851 Schoettler Road, Chesterfield, MO 63017), the Logan University Symposium offers engaging learning opportunities, exciting social gatherings and the chance to connect with peers and industry professionals, noted a Logan press release. This year marks the university’s 10th year hosting the Symposium.
“We are thrilled to welcome attendees back on campus for Logan’s Symposium 2025,” said Amber Henry, MEd, EdS, EdD, director of continuing education. “This year’s event offers the opportunity to experience our beautiful campus while engaging with exceptional speakers. We have a wide variety of topics and several opportunities for participants to connect with peers and exhibitors. This year’s Symposium will be both educational and inspiring.”
Participants can choose from 40 concurrent sessions and hear from seven main speakers while earning up to 19 hours of continuing education credit. Of that total, 17 hours will be offered in-person with an additional two hours available online after the event. Office staff, chiropractic assistants and office managers can join a six-hour training course led by Evan Gwilliam, DC, MBA, QMCC, CPC, CCPC, CPMA, CPCO, AAPC Fellow, who will provide insights on healthcare compliance, coding and documentation.

About Logan University
Logan University is dedicated to creating health leaders of tomorrow by combining its strengths of world-class faculty, tailored curriculum, hands-on experience and a vibrant campus community. Since 1935, Logan has remained grounded in chiropractic education — with the flagship Doctor of Chiropractic program — and also offers doctorate, master’s and bachelor’s degrees online and on-campus.
